Heavy thunderstorms and intense rainfall have swept through parts of Germany today, causing flooding, power outages, and transportation disruptions. Authorities have issued weather warnings and are actively monitoring the situation, which remains dynamic and unpredictable.
According to the German Weather Service (DWD), multiple regions, including North Rhine-Westphalia, Baden-Württemberg, and Bavaria, experienced severe thunderstorms starting late morning. The storms brought heavy rainfall, with some areas reporting over 30 millimeters within an hour, and frequent lightning strikes. Emergency services have responded to reports of flooded streets, fallen trees, and minor accidents. Power outages affected thousands of households, and several roads and rail lines have been temporarily closed or delayed.
Weather warnings remain in effect for parts of southern and western Germany, with the DWD advising residents to stay indoors and avoid unnecessary travel. No fatalities have been reported so far, but authorities emphasize vigilance as the situation develops. Meteorologists attribute the storms to a cold front moving across the region, which has increased atmospheric instability.

Recent Trends and Weather Patterns in Germany
Germany has experienced a series of intense weather events over the past months, including heavy rain, hail, and thunderstorms, partly linked to shifting jet streams and cold fronts. The current storms follow a pattern of increased atmospheric instability, with meteorologists warning that such events could become more frequent as climate conditions evolve. Historically, summer months tend to see more thunderstorms, but recent years have seen a rise in severity and unpredictability.
“The cold front moving through the region is causing significant atmospheric instability, leading to these severe thunderstorms. We advise residents to stay alert and follow official warnings.”
— Hans Müller, DWD meteorologist
